Product No 1. GLA from Fungus Cunninghamella elegans showed difficult biomass aggregation clumps, its jelly-like formation on the ring sparger line and Rushton Turbine impeller during the growth phase causing obstacles to the proper mass and oxygen transfer rate in process and case will be severe in the stationary phase of the growth kinetics. Such this, obstacles play crucial roles in the biomass formation ratio and as well as GLA production. In addition to this, separation of biomass from the harvested vessel, especially from impellers and sparger, are hectic to the large scale production. It is well-known fact, fungus increases the rate of the desired product when it under the aggregation states than free cells. Cunninghamella elegans is a very good “cell factory” for the mass production of microbial lipid-based product manufacturing industries. Our proposed investigation, understand the needs of support to facilitate thick jelly-like mycelia clumps of Cunninghamella elegans without causing process obstacles and favour the optimum biomass productions thereby supporting maximum GLA formation. It is possible, through the proper mass and oxygen transfer ratios to the growing cultures without forming the differential zones with the right set of the impeller and an isosceles trapezoid. Therefore, to achieve the right morphology of aggregated growth of Cunninghamella elegans for efficient GLA production, this study proposes a new type of physical structures. It has configured with following modifications. 1) A perforated SS 316 L rack of multilayered “isosceles trapezoid” like structures to achieve maximum fungal mycelia clumps. 2) Identifying the new type of impeller along with FZ, DRT, Isojet, Swingstir. 3) Shaft found moving sparger cleaner The design of perforated SS 316 L “isosceles trapezoid” structures gives physical support to the growing mycelia in the process. Implanting such these kinds of structures inside of the vessels may have profound effects in mass transfer, oxygen transfer and culture rheology. Sizing and placing of the “isosceles trapezoid” inside the vessels will be determined during process optimization. Identifying the new type of impeller suitable for fungal fermentation along with FZ, DRT, Isojet, Swingstir is the target for many chemical engineers who are working in the fermentation field. Structuring sparger cleaner without affecting the air sparging mechanism is crucial steps for the successful operation of the process. Product N0. 2 Isolation and screening of new Beta – glucosidase producing organism from various sugar and fruit waste Beta – glucosidases are the group of enzymes presents in almost all microorganisms, plants and animals. This heterogeneous glycoside hydrolyzes enzymes can break the β – glucosidic linkages of both disaccharide and oligosaccharide and glucose associated conjugates. The usage of β – glucosidase enzymes in lignocellulosic biomass based refinery industries is ever increasing one. Currently, many industries are developing more robust organism through genetic and metabolic engineering or screening the vigorous microorganisms from natural resources to meet the demand of the process requirements. Fungal based β – glucosidase are showing higher efficiency in the lignocellulosic biomass conversation. The objective of the current investigation is to isolate and screening of the effective organisms from various sugar & fruit waste from different environments. And optimisation of the media compositions and conditions which are giving the maximum yield among those selected organisms. Stress and inducer related gene expression and protein expression profile information, of about the co – upregulations and downregulations of genes during the desired product formation and its impacts in the synthesis will open the new avenue to research or another way to solve the existing problems. Methods and Techniques: The following methods and Techniques would be used in this investigation: Strain Isolation and Screening: Collected sample will be washed with double distilled sterile water and diluted samples will be inoculated on solubilized crystalline cellulose plate and carboxymethylcellulose plate. Grown culture will be transferred to MEA for pure culture isolation. Primary Screening and Secondary Screening will be done as per the established procedure. And enzyme assay will be carried out by using the p-nitrophenyl-β-D-glucopyranoside (pNPG) method. Identification of the Organism: DNA extraction, PCR amplification and DNA sequencing will be done. Media Formulation & Process Optimization: RSM and Placket-Burman methods will be used to optimize the various parameters of the process. 1 Gene Expression Profile: RNA and Protein expression will be done to identify the Gene Expression by using the Northern and Western blotting techniques.
